What I Look for in the Leather Quality
The first thing I check is the leather itself. I prefer genuine, full-grain, or top-grain leather because it usually feels stronger and lasts longer. I also pay attention to the texture and finish. If the leather feels too stiff or looks overly shiny, I usually think twice. A good leather belt should feel durable but still comfortable from the first wear.
Why the D Ring Design Matters to Me
I like the D ring style because it gives me a more flexible fit than a traditional buckle belt. It is especially useful when I want something casual and easy to adjust throughout the day. I also find the look clean and minimal, which works well with jeans, chinos, and even some work outfits.
How I Check the Belt Width
The width of the belt makes a big difference in how I wear it. A slimmer belt usually feels more refined and works better with dressier outfits, while a wider belt gives a more rugged, casual look. I always match the width to my pants loops and my personal style so the belt sits properly and looks balanced.
What I Consider About Stitching and Build
I always inspect the stitching because it tells me a lot about the belt’s quality. Neat, even stitching usually means better craftsmanship. I also check the edges and the layers of the belt to make sure it feels solid. If the belt looks like it may fray or split quickly, I skip it.

What I Look for in Style and Color
I usually choose a color based on how often I plan to wear the belt. Black feels more classic and versatile for me, while brown gives a warmer, more casual look. I also like belts with a simple finish because they match more clothing options. If I want something timeless, I stick to neutral tones and minimal details.
How I Judge Durability
Durability is one of the biggest things I care about. I want a belt that can handle regular use without stretching too much or wearing out fast. I look at the leather thickness, the ring material, and how securely everything is attached. A strong metal D ring and thick leather usually give me more confidence in the belt’s lifespan.
